NAME

   Wishlist - A multi-user web application for tracking wanted items.

SYNOPSIS

     $ wishlist daemon
     $ wishlist prefork
     $ hypnotoad `which wishlist`

DESCRIPTION

   Wishlist is a Mojolicious application for storing and sharing wishlists
   derived from external urls. Users paste urls and the app fetches data
   from those sites. Users can then add the item to their wishlist. Other
   users can then mark the item as purchased.

   The application is very raw, lots of feature improvement is possible.
   It was developed as examples from several of the posts
   <https://mojolicious.io/blog/tag/wishlist/> during the 2017 Mojolicious
   Advent Calendar <https://mojolicious.io/blog/tag/advent/>. I hope that
   it will continue to improve, with community collaboration, into a fully
   fledge competitor to cloud solutions that track and mine your data.

APPLICATION HOME

   The application home is where Wishlist stores data and looks for
   configuration. It can be set by setting WISHLIST_HOME in your
   environment, otherwise your current working directory is used.

CONFIGURATION

     {
       site_name => 'Family Wishlist',
       secrets => ['a very secret string'],
       database => '/path/to/database/file.db',
     }

   A configuration file is highly recommended. Its contents should
   evaluate to a Perl data structure. The easiest usage is to create a
   configuration file in the "APPLICATION HOME". The file should be called
   wishlist.conf or wishlist.$mode.conf if per-mode configuration is
   desired. Alternatively, an absolute path to the configuration file can
   be given via WISHLIST_CONFIG.

   The allowed configuration options are

   site_name

     A string specifying the name of the site. Used in the link to the
     application root. Defaults to Mojo Wishlist.

   secrets

     An array reference of strings used to sign storage cookies. While
     this value is optional, it is highly recommended. Learn about how
     these work at
     https://mojolicious.io/blog/2017/12/16/day-16-the-secret-life-of-sessions.

   database

     Path to the file used to store data via Mojo::SQLite. If not
     specified the default value will be wishlist.db. Any relative values
     will be relative to the "APPLICATION HOME".

   hypnotoad

     Hypnotoad uses the application's configuration for deployment
     parameters. If you deploy using it, you probably should read
     "Hypnotoad" in Mojolicious::Guides::Cookbook.
